Russian drone attack: fire breaks out in Kyiv Oblast, damaging 8 cars

Thursday, 21 December 2023, 09:29

A fire has broken out at premises belonging to a private company in Kyiv Oblast due to falling wreckage from a downed attack drone.

Source: Ruslan Kravchenko, Head of Kyiv Oblast Military Administration; Ukraine’s State Emergency Service

Details: A fire broke out at premises belonging to a private company due to falling drone wreckage.

One of the company's warehouses caught fire. As of 01:07, the fire, which extended over an area of 1,500 metres, had been extinguished.

It was reported that windows were smashed and the walls of a four-storey building and two warehouse buildings located nearby were damaged. Eight cars were also damaged.

According to early reports, there were no casualties.

The State Emergency Service reported that a warehouse, an SUV and two passenger cars were destroyed in the Russian attack. 

Firefighters noted that seven fire appliances and 36 firefighters were involved in extinguishing the fire. 

Quote from Kravchenko: "All relevant services are continuing to work on dealing with the consequences of the night attack.

We are appealing to every resident of the oblast: do not ignore air-raid warnings. Take the issue of safety responsibly. Take care of yourself and your loved ones."
